Open Season is a 2006 English-language Animation Adventure motion picture written by Steve Bencich, Ron J. Friedman, Nat Mauldin, Jill Culton, Anthony Stacchi, Steve Moore, John B. Carls, Sam Harper, Dan Wilson and David Gilbreth. The movie is directed by Roger Allers and Jill Culton and produced by Michelle Murdocca. Boog, a domesticated 900lb. Grizzly bear, finds himself stranded in the woods 3 days before Open Season. Forced to rely on Elliot, a fast-talking mule deer, the two form an unlikely friendship and must quickly rally other forest animals if they are to form a rag-tag army against the hunters. Open season stars Martin Lawrence in the title role along with an ensemble cast including Ashton Kutcher, Gary Sinise, Debra Messing, Billy Connolly, Jon Favreau and Georgia Engel. The screenplay is written by Steve Bencich, Ron J. Friedman and Nat Mauldin which is inspired from An original story by Steve Moore John B. Carls. The music was composed by Paul Westerberg along with Ramin Djawadi. Editing was done by Pamela Ziegenhagen-Shefland. The film has a running time of 86 minutes. It was released on 30th November 2006.
